Output 63b1546638413771d5ba5ac97b2960414cff0ab75e1d4cec432e439ce6ac3f52:1

value
23666228
script pubkey
OP_0 OP_PUSHBYTES_20 d15e6b6eca61f79d17628a427b73718e111435ef
address
bc1q690xkmk2v8me69mz3fp8kum33cg3gd006luev9
transaction
63b1546638413771d5ba5ac97b2960414cff0ab75e1d4cec432e439ce6ac3f52
spent
true